Woodhatch

A settled residential suburb south of the town centre on the A217, with local shops, schools and good road links.

Woodhatch is a residential area to the south of Reigate town centre, on the A217 towards Sidlow and Horley. It grew through the 20th century as Reigate expanded southwards and today is a settled suburb with its own local shops and community facilities.

## Living in Woodhatch

Woodhatch is centred on the A217 Woodhatch Road and the roundabout where the A217 meets Prices Lane and Cockshot Hill. The area has a parade of local shops, a primary school and the Woodhatch community centre. It is largely made up of family housing and is popular with commuters for its road links.

## Getting Around

Woodhatch has direct road access south towards junction 8 of the M25 and Gatwick Airport via the A217, and north into Reigate town centre. Local bus services connect the area to Reigate and Redhill.
